Schwab Core Bond ETF (SCCR) is an exchange-traded fund managed by Schwab ETFs in the "Intermediate Core Bond" category. It manages roughly $2 billion in assets.

Under normal circumstances, the fund will invest in securities, that at the time of purchase, are rated investment grade (i.e., BBB- or higher by S&P Global Ratings and/or Fitch Ratings, Inc. (“Fitch”), or Baa3 or higher by Moody’s Investors Service, Inc.
